Comprehending Bifold Doors
Bifold doors, frequently described as folding doors or accordion doors, include two or more panels that swing open from a hinge. These doors can create an extensive opening, enabling a fluid connection in between various spaces. Traditionally made of timber, bifold doors now are available in a range of materials including aluminum, vinyl, and fiberglass, each offering special benefits.
Advantages of Bifold Doors
- Space-Saving Design: Bifold doors fold neatly to the side, unlike standard doors that require area to swing open.
- Natural Light: Large glass panels can brighten up any area, lowering the need for synthetic lighting throughout the day.
- Versatility: Ideal for numerous applications, bifold doors can be used in living spaces, patio locations, and even as space dividers.
- Aesthetic Appeal: Their modern style adds visual interest and boosts the general look of a home.
- Increased Home Value: Installing bifold doors can increase the appeal of your home to prospective purchasers, making it a rewarding investment.
Affordable Options for Bifold Doors
When it pertains to buying bifold doors, price does not have to jeopardize quality. Here's a table revealing various affordable bifold door materials and their cost varieties.
Product
Cost Range (per square foot)
Pros
Cons
Vinyl
₤ 25 – ₤ 50
Energy-efficient, low maintenance
Minimal color choices
Aluminum
₤ 30 – ₤ 55
Durability, sleek appearance
May conduct heat, needs insulation
Wood
₤ 40 – ₤ 100
Gorgeous, personalized
Needs routine upkeep
Composite
₤ 35 – ₤ 80
Long lasting, combines advantages of wood and plastic
Heavier than other materials
Picking the Right Bifold Doors
When selecting bifold doors, consider the following factors:
- Material: Choose a product that fits your visual preferences, budget, and environment needs.
- Size: Measure your area to guarantee you pick the ideal size that fits conveniently without overcrowding areas.
- Glass Type: Opt for low-emissivity (Low-E) glass for better insulation and UV security.
- Installation: Consider whether you will be DIYing the task or employing professionals, as this can influence your spending plan.
- Spending plan: Set a clear budget to narrow down your choices before shopping.
Installation Tips for Bifold Doors
Appropriate installation of bifold doors is vital to their functionality and durability. Here are some necessary pointers for an effective installation:
- Planning: Measure the door opening carefully to make sure an ideal fit. Account for the track width and clearance needed for the panels to open smoothly.
- Leveling: Ensure the flooring is level. Uneven floors can hinder the smooth operation of bifold doors.
- Track Installation: Follow the maker's instructions for setting up the track system. Proper alignment is key.
- Hinges and Rollers: Invest in high-quality hinges and rollers to help with simple operation and durability.
- Sealing and Weatherproofing: Ensure correct sealing to protect against the aspects. Weather stripping can enhance energy effectiveness.
Upkeep of Bifold Doors
To keep bifold doors functional and attractive, routine upkeep is crucial. Here are some maintenance suggestions:
- Clean the glass frequently using non-abrasive cleaners.
- Examine and lubricate hinges and tracks regularly to prevent sticking.
- Check seals for wear and change them to preserve energy effectiveness.
- Treat wood doors with proper surfaces to safeguard versus moisture and warping.
